Godley is a small village in southern Grundy County, in Braceville Township, adjacent to Braceville and extending toward Will County, on level ground away from the Illinois River floodplain. Flood exposure is generally minimal, though a low-lying or drainage-adjacent lot can still touch a FEMA Special Flood Hazard Area. A FEMA Elevation Certificate records a building’s elevation against the Base Flood Elevation.
A FEMA Elevation Certificate documents your building’s elevation relative to the Base Flood Elevation on the FEMA flood map. Insurers use it to rate flood policies and communities use it to confirm floodplain compliance; it can also support a Letter of Map Amendment (LOMA) to remove a structure from a flood zone.

Godley has a population of about 566 in Braceville Township, in southern Grundy County, with part of the community near the Will County line. Because it lies well south of the Illinois River corridor, mapped Special Flood Hazard Areas here are limited and typically confined to specific low-lying drainage. For any parcel that does fall inside a FEMA flood zone, a licensed surveyor prepares the Elevation Certificate by measuring the lowest-floor and grade elevations against the Base Flood Elevation, giving insurers the data to rate coverage and the county the information for floodplain permit review. A structure documented above the flood level can use the certificate to support a Letter of Map Amendment. For the Grundy County portion of Godley, records are handled by the Grundy County Recorder’s Office in Morris.
